About the role
The OneLIMS program is a strategic global initiative to modernize and standardize Laboratory Information Management Systems (LIMS) across Sanofi's entire worldwide QC laboratory network.
The program aims at delivering a unified, compliant, and future-ready digital platform and carries significant impact, touching hundreds of users across Sanofi's global operations.

Main Responsibilities
Strategic Leadership & Governance
- Define & drive the OneLIMS program strategy, roadmap, and business case, jointly with our business stakeholders, ensuring alignment with Sanofi's digital transformation and quality excellence objectives
- Chair program governance across Quality, GBUs, Manufacturing Operations, ensuring rigorous decision-making and executive-level visibility
- Frame the program structure in terms of Project Leaders, governance bodies, communication strategy, and budget architecture
- Ensure alignment and manage interdependencies with other strategic programs (ERP program, QC Lab instruments connectivity and other initiatives), coordinating with parallel workstreams to avoid conflicts, maximize synergies, and maintain visibility on cross-program impacts
Program Delivery & Value Realization
- Lead complex, multi-site LIMS implementation and deployment across Sanofi's global laboratory network, coordinating global and local teams to ensure on-time, on-budget, and compliant delivery
- Manage program budget (OPEX/CAPEX) and resource allocation with full financial accountability, including business case development and ongoing ROI tracking
- Measure and track benefits realization post-deployment — establish KPIs and metrics to quantify program gains, monitor ROI, and report on value delivered vs. business case commitments
- Guarantee consistency and compliance of program solutions, including GxP regulations, data integrity principles, and cybersecurity requirements
- Coordinate deliverables and interdependencies across workstreams, reporting progress, risks, and achievements to senior leadership and governance bodies
Risk, Change & Stakeholder Management
- Manage cross-functional stakeholder relationships at all organizational levels — from site teams to executive leadership — ensuring alignment, transparency, and shared accountability
- Foresee smooth system integrations, acting as primary point of contact for external partners and partnering systems
- Proactively identify, assess, and mitigate program risks, escalating critical blockers in a timely manner
- Ensure smooth user adoption, sustainable value realization, and continuous improvement across all impacted communities
- Foster innovation and leverage AI and emerging technologies to accelerate program efficiency and deployment
